
current music: islands, return to the sea. this is a great album from two of the guys who used to be the unicorns. remember how excited i was about wolf parade's apologies to the queen mary? probably not. i'm almost that excited about this album. it opens with "swans (life after death)" -- sounds like a fitting farewell to the unicorns -- and though all the tracks are great, my favourites right now are "don't call me whitney, bobby," "rough gem" and "where there's a will (there's a whalebone)" with it's primus-like, twanging rap in the middle. i love good music, and even better, i like good music with good lyrics. islands picks up where the unicorns left off. there are distinct differences, but they carried the good stuff with them.
